Lyoto Machida (born May 30, 1978 in Salvador da Bahia ) is a Brazilian mixed martial arts fighter .
Machida was born in Brazil to a Japanese Brazilian who was a karate teacher . Machida's main martial art is karate, he is also proficient in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u , judo and sumo .
Machida made his MMA debut on May 2, 2003 at an event of the Japanese wrestling league New Japan Pro Wrestling in Tokyo , where he defeated his opponent Kengo Watanabe. After a victory over Stephan Bonnar at Jungle Fight 1 on September 13, 2003 in Manaus , he inflicted his first defeat on the later UFC Middleweight Champion Rich Franklin at the Inoki Bom-Ba-Ye Festival 2003 . Machida then competed three times at K-1 , defeating Michael McDonald, Sam Greco and BJ Penn on March 26, 2005 in Saitama . After winning the Jungle Fight and against Vernon White in the World Fighting Alliance , Lyoto Machida made his successful debut in the Ultimate Fighting Championship at UFC 67 on February 3, 2007 . After three more victories in the UFC , including against Kazuhiro Nakamura , he fought on May 24, 2008 at UFC 84 victorious against Tito Ortiz . In the next fight, against Thiago Silva at UFC 94 on January 31, 2009, his victory was declared Knockout of the Night . He then went on May 23, 2009 at UFC 98 for the title fight for the Light Heavyweight Title against Rashad Evans . He defeated Evans and was able to defend the title on October 24 at UFC 104 against Mauricio Rua , but in the rematch on May 8, 2010 at UFC 113, Machida Rua was knocked out and had to deal with his first MMA defeat.
In his next fight, at UFC 123 on November 21, 2010, he lost to Quinton Jackson just on points. On April 30, 2011, Machida defeated Randy Couture at UFC 129 in the 2nd round by a spectacular knockout, whereupon Couture announced his sporting retreat. In December 2011, Machida was defeated by Jon Jones with a guillotine choke in the 2nd round. In 2013 Machida switched to middleweight division, where he took up the title fight against Chris Weidman after victories against Mark Muñoz and Gegard Mousasi on July 5, 2014 at UFC 175 , but lost it by unanimous decision. A win against CB Dollaway was followed by premature defeats against Luke Rockhold and Yoel Romero .
In April 2016, Machida tested positive for a steroid during a doping control and was banned for 18 months. After his suspension, Machida fought three times at the UFC, winning two fights against Eryk Anders and Vitor Belfort and losing one to Derek Brunson.
